Just be careful giving your cairn stuffed toys that are meant for people and not dogs, especially if they have those plastic glass looking eyes and plastic nose which can be a choking hazard if bit off and swallowed. <img src="http://img.photobucket.com/albums/1003/maiwag/terriersiggy.jpg" border="0" class="linked-sig-image" /> Beth, mom to Ninja (5), Hannah (7), Abbey (7 1/2), Kiara (10)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
